Orange Thunderstorm Warning Issued for Cantal, France

August 24, 2026 · wweather1 editorial · 1 min read

METEOALARM has issued a high-severity orange thunderstorm warning for the Cantal region in France. The warning is active throughout August 24, 2026.

A severe thunderstorm warning has been announced for the department of Cantal in France. The alert was published by the meteorological service METEOALARM.

The warning came into effect at 04:02 UTC on August 24, 2026. The alert period is scheduled to expire at 22:00 UTC on the same day.

The event has been designated with a high severity level, listed under the official title of Orange Thunderstorm Warning for the affected area.

Why it is dangerous and what to do

⚠️ Safety
• Stay indoors and stay away from windows during thunderstorm activity.
• Avoid taking shelter under tall trees or isolated metal structures.
• Monitor local weather updates for changes in conditions.
• Secure loose outdoor items that could be blown away.
